Robert Lowdon

Robert Lowdon

As a Toronto architectural photographer, Robert Lowdon photographs the cities' stunning buildings. From the iconic, 147-story CN Tower to the historic Old City Hall, with its Romanesque grandeur, there is no shortage of architectural beauty in this city. As a photographer and resident, I am immersed in the city's beauty on a daily basis, and have had the pleasure of photographing many of its unique, eye-catching buildings and structures.


Category Architectural Photographers

Phone (877) 774-8276

36 Toronto Street Suite # 850
Toronto, Ontario M5C 2C5

  • Twitter
  • LinkedIn
  • Instagram